Understanding Winter Shelter Requirements: What the Research Shows

Before building winter shelter, understanding why and how birds use different structure types helps prioritize the most effective interventions.

The Thermal Benefits of Cavities and Boxes

Research published in the International Journal of Biometeorology examining temperature characteristics of winter roost sites found that tree cavities and wood stacks strongly buffered daily temperature cycles, while nest boxes showed significantly lower buffering capacity. Critically, the buffering effect of tree cavities strengthened at extreme ambient temperatures compared to temperatures around zero, meaning natural cavities provide greatest thermal benefits exactly when birds need them most.

The same study found that at cold temperatures, tree cavities provide significantly higher thermal benefits than nest boxes or wood stacks, suggesting that in winter ecology of hole-using endotherms, tree cavity availability represents an important characteristic of winter habitat quality.

Which Species Use Winter Shelter

Cavity-nesting species most readily use man-made winter shelters. Bluebirds, chickadees, titmice, nuthatches, and small woodpeckers regularly use roost boxes. Sometimes more than a dozen birds pile into a single box to conserve heat, a behavior called communal roosting that provides significant survival advantages.

Research published in Ardea examining nestbox use by roosting birds found that energy savings from roosting in cavities prove critical for small birds in temperate zones, where short, cold winter days result in birds struggling to find sufficient food for overnight survival. The study documented that energy savings in empty boxes accounted for 18% compared to open-air roosting, rising to 36% in boxes with complete nest material, providing meaningful survival benefits during extended cold periods.

Roost Boxes: Purpose-Built Winter Shelters

Roost boxes differ fundamentally from nest boxes in several critical design features optimized for heat retention rather than nesting success.

Key Design Differences

The most distinctive roost box feature: entrance holes located near the bottom rather than middle or top. This seemingly counterintuitive placement exploits basic physics, as warm air rises, so bottom-entrance designs retain heat generated by roosting birds rather than allowing it to escape through top-mounted entrances.

Inside roost boxes, multiple perches made from small wooden dowels (typically 1/4-inch diameter) stagger at different levels, allowing numerous birds to roost together without sitting directly above one another. Interior front and rear walls may be roughened, scored, or covered with hardware cloth so woodpeckers can cling to vertical surfaces rather than requiring horizontal perches.

Roost boxes minimize ventilation holes compared to nest boxes. While summer nest boxes require extensive ventilation preventing lethal overheating, winter roost boxes prioritize heat retention. However, some minimal ventilation remains necessary—completely sealed boxes create condensation problems and birds seem reluctant to enter pitch-dark spaces.

Construction Specifications

Build roost boxes using untreated wood at least 3/4 inch thick. Cedar, pine, or exterior-grade plywood work well. Avoid pressure-treated lumber containing chemicals potentially harmful to birds.

Optimal dimensions for small songbirds: 10 inches square by 3 feet tall internally. This size accommodates multiple small birds while maintaining enough mass for thermal retention. Smaller boxes limit capacity, while larger boxes prove harder to heat with small birds’ collective body warmth.

Entrance hole diameter depends on target species. A 1.5-inch hole accommodates bluebirds, chickadees, titmice, and nuthatches while excluding European Starlings (which require 1.6-inch minimum). Larger holes (2-2.5 inches) allow woodpeckers and other bigger species.

Install a hinged or removable top for annual cleaning. Roosting birds deposit droppings and feathers requiring removal before each winter season begins.

Optimal Placement

According to National Wildlife Federation experts, mount roost boxes on metal poles at least 10 feet above ground. Cats, raccoons, weasels, and rats climb trees and wooden fence posts with alarming efficiency. As one bluebird enthusiast noted, losing a nest box full of chicks to predators proves heartbreaking, but “it is much more dreadful to think of losing 10 to 20 mature bluebirds in a single winter night.”

Face roost boxes south or southeast away from prevailing winds. In most of North America, winter winds blow predominantly from northwest, making southern exposures optimal for wind protection.

Position roost boxes near feeding areas but not directly adjacent to feeders. Birds benefit from convenient shelter proximity to food sources, but excessive activity at feeders may disturb roosting birds if boxes mount too close.

Converting Nest Boxes for Winter Use

If you already maintain nest boxes, simple modifications improve their winter shelter value without requiring new construction.

Winterization Techniques

Block large ventilation holes using foam weatherstripping (the adhesive-backed kind sold for air conditioners). This reduces heat loss while remaining easy to remove when spring nesting season arrives. Don’t seal boxes completely, as birds prefer peeking inside before entering and seem reluctant to enter pitch-dark cavities.

Some enthusiasts reverse nest box fronts so entrance holes relocate to bottom positions during winter, then flip them back to standard position for spring. This requires fronts designed for easy removal and reattachment.

Add natural insulation materials like dry leaves, pine needles, or wood shavings to nest box floors, creating an insulating layer between roosting birds and cold surfaces. Avoid synthetic materials that don’t breathe and may trap moisture.

Install temporary perches made from small twigs or dowels. Birds roosting on perches rather than floors position themselves higher where warmer air accumulates. Stagger perches at different heights accommodating multiple birds.

Brush Piles: Free, Fast, and Effective

For immediate winter shelter requiring zero carpentry skills, properly constructed brush piles rival expensive roost boxes for effectiveness.

The Science Behind Brush Piles

According to Cornell Lab’s habitat recommendations, brush piles provide crucial refuges for ground-dwelling birds like sparrows and towhees. Dense vegetation found in thickets or interior branches of evergreens serves as windbreak and conceals birds from night-prowling predators.

National Wildlife Federation naturalist David Mizejewski explains that brush piles become “wildlife hotels” hosting stunning variety of birds, insects, snakes, voles, and more. Wrens particularly favor brush piles, along with numerous species seeking shelter from heat waves, snowstorms, or predators.

The important principle: structures must be dense enough providing good shelter with plenty of nooks and crannies for animals to tuck into. Even decaying wood attracts ants and other insects that provide meals for visiting birds while enriching soil with nutrients.

Construction Techniques

Begin with a base layer of substantial logs 6 to 10 inches diameter, arranged in a rectangle 10 to 20 feet per side with 6 to 8 inches between each log. This creates tunnels and spaces at ground level where larger birds and mammals can shelter.

Build a second layer using logs of slightly smaller diameter arranged perpendicular to the base, log-cabin style. Continue cross-hatching layers, alternating direction with each level.

Add brush approximately 3 to 6 feet high, placing bigger branches at bottom and smaller ones on top. Weave branches together creating stable construction that won’t collapse under snow load.

Finish with a thick, layered roof of evergreen branches concealing the interior. In winter, snow crusts on top forming chambers as snug as igloos. After holidays, add boughs from discarded Christmas trees for extra insulation.

Leave edges somewhat loose allowing animals easy entry and exit. The center should be tighter providing small refuges where birds escape predators.

Strategic Placement

“Locate brush piles in quiet corners a short distance from your house, close enough for convenient observation with binoculars but far enough avoiding excessive human disturbance. Position piles near feeding areas where birds already congregate, creating comprehensive habitat zones.

According to Audubon’s guide on building brush piles for birds, even modest suburban yards can incorporate brush piles to provide wildlife shelter, and for properties with persnickety homeowner associations, artistic arrangements of sticks can satisfy aesthetic expectations while still offering real habitat benefits. Planting morning glories, clematis, or other blooming vines alongside the pile can help drape and camouflage the structure.

Brush piles naturally slump as months pass. This is beneficial. Decaying wood attracts insects, providing bird food while enriching soil. Simply keep adding material to offset shrinkage.

Evergreen Trees and Shrubs: Living Shelters

While constructed shelters provide immediate benefits, strategic planting of evergreens creates long-term winter shelter superior to any man-made alternative.

Why Evergreens Excel

Research from Cornell Lab on thermal cover found that Dark-eyed Juncos sheltering in dense conifers spent 10% less energy each night compared to open-air roosting, energy savings equivalent to 1.3 hours of feeding time the next day. This dramatic efficiency improvement translates directly into survival during extended cold periods.

According to Project Learning Tree research, coniferous trees provide places for birds to hide from cold and protection from precipitation. Many retain berries into winter months, providing essential food sources to nonmigratory birds. Dense evergreen branches block wind, shed snow and rain, and create microclimates several degrees warmer than ambient temperatures.

Top Evergreen Species for Winter Shelter

Eastern red cedar (actually a juniper) ranks among the most valuable native evergreens for birds. These hardy trees produce small blue berries attracting cedar waxwings, bluebirds, and robins throughout winter while their dense pyramidal growth pattern creates excellent shelter from harsh weather and predators.

White pines grow quickly forming substantial trees offering winter cover for numerous species. Black-capped chickadees particularly favor white pines, utilizing dense foliage for roosting and foraging on seeds contained in large cones.

Spruces and firs provide exceptionally dense shelter. Their stiff, closely-spaced branches shed snow efficiently while creating protected spaces deep within their canopies. Research shows nuthatches, chickadees, and small woodpeckers regularly roost within the interior branches of mature spruces during severe weather.

Native hollies (both American holly and winterberry varieties) provide dual benefits: evergreen shelter plus persistent berries. Their glossy leaves remain green year-round while berries provide emergency food when other sources are exhausted.

Planting Strategies

Create layered plantings using evergreens of varying heights. Position taller trees like pines and spruces as backdrops, with medium-height shrubs like hollies in front, and low-growing junipers or yews as ground covers. This vertical structure accommodates birds with different shelter preferences, as some species prefer roosting high in tree canopies while others shelter near ground level.

Group evergreens in clusters rather than scattering them individually. Three to five trees planted together create sheltered microclimates within the group that single isolated trees cannot provide.

Avoid excessive pruning of lower branches. Many homeowners remove lower limbs for aesthetic reasons, but these ground-level branches provide critical shelter for ground-feeding species. Birds seeking shelter from hawks or severe weather duck into low-hanging evergreen branches offering immediate refuge.

Natural Shelter Enhancements

Beyond purpose-built structures and evergreen plantings, several low-effort modifications dramatically improve natural winter shelter availability.

Standing Dead Trees (Snags)

Holes and crevices in standing dead trees represent the main shelter type used by woodpeckers and many other birds. They spend winter nights in favorite holes often just big enough for snug fits.

Wildlife experts advise maintaining four or more dead trees per woodland acre meeting the needs of birds and other creatures. Even single snags on suburban lots provide valuable shelter. When dead trees become hazardous, top them off at safe heights rather than removing them entirely; the remaining trunk continues serving wildlife for years.

According to Smithsonian Gardens guidance, many different species with different food and habitat requirements can live in close quarters without competition. Bird houses and cavity trees should be placed in proximity to birds’ preferred habitats and food sources.

Dense Shrub Thickets

Native shrub plantings like dogwoods, viburnums, and sumacs create winter shelter when massed together. According to bird habitat specialists, thicker plantings provide better protection, as denser vegetation increases concealment from predators and blocks wind.

Multi-stemmed shrubs like inkberry naturally offer multiple shelter sites within single plants. In mild climates, semi-evergreen plantings like northern bayberry can lure bluebirds and tree swallows seeking winter cover.

Native roses, while deciduous, maintain dense tangled branch structures through winter providing excellent shelter even after leaf drop. Their thorny branches deter predators while creating secure refuges for small birds.

Tall Grass Clumps

Large ornamental grasses create habitat for winter birds preferring to stay close to ground level species like juncos and white-throated sparrows. Big clumps of ornamental grass provide protection for ground-feeding birds while seed heads offer food throughout winter.

Native warm-season grasses like little bluestem and switchgrass similarly provide ground-level shelter. Their dense growth forms create protected microclimates at soil level where temperatures remain several degrees warmer than exposed areas.

Common Mistakes That Undermine Winter Shelter

Even well-intentioned shelter projects can fail when certain critical errors occur.

Over-Cleaning in Fall

The impulse to “tidy up” yards in fall directly conflicts with winter shelter needs. Removing all dead plant material, cutting down grass stalks, and eliminating brush eliminates natural shelter sites birds would otherwise utilize.

Research consistently shows that “messier” gardens support higher winter bird diversity and abundance than meticulously maintained landscapes. The Xerces Society’s guidance on leaving the leaves explains how fallen leaves and plant debris provide essential winter habitat for insects that birds depend on during colder months.

Poor Roost Box Ventilation Balance

Some builders misunderstand roost box principles, creating completely sealed boxes with zero ventilation. While minimal ventilation proves desirable, none at all creates condensation problems from bird respiration. Moisture accumulation on interior walls can freeze, creating dangerously cold surfaces that increase rather than decrease thermal stress.

Provide some small ventilation near the top of roost boxes, just dramatically less than summer nest boxes require. This allows moisture escape while minimizing heat loss.

Ignoring Predator Protection

Mounting roost boxes on trees or wooden posts invites disaster. Predators climb these substrates easily, and the higher density of birds in winter roost boxes makes them especially attractive targets. A single predation event can eliminate an entire local population of chickadees or bluebirds that had been roosting communally.

Always mount boxes on metal poles with predator guards, place them away from overhanging branches allowing predator access, and ensure entrance holes don’t face prevailing winds where driving rain or snow could penetrate.

Late Timing

Birds learn roost site locations through gradual exploration and repeated use. Roost boxes installed in December may go unused all winter simply because birds haven’t discovered them yet, especially during severe weather when birds minimize exploratory behavior.

Install roost boxes and create brush piles in October or early November, giving birds time to find and evaluate them before extreme cold arrives. Birds that have already incorporated roost sites into their behavioral patterns before harsh weather strikes show higher survival rates than birds scrambling to find shelter during emergencies.

Maintenance and Seasonal Management

Winter shelter structures require appropriate maintenance ensuring they remain effective and safe season after season.

Annual Cleaning

Clean roost boxes thoroughly each fall before winter roosting season begins. Remove all old nesting material, feathers, droppings, and debris. Scrub interior surfaces with 10% bleach solution (1 part bleach to 9 parts water), then rinse thoroughly and allow complete drying before closing boxes.

This cleaning removes parasites, mold spores, and disease organisms that accumulated during summer nesting season. Birds entering dirty boxes for roosting face increased disease risks that outweigh shelter benefits. Brush Pile Refreshment

Brush piles naturally decompose, settling and losing structural integrity over years. Add fresh material annually, pruned branches, holiday greenery, and storm-fallen limbs all work. Layer new material over existing piles, creating renewed structure while allowing continued decomposition of older material at the bottom.

The decay process itself provides ecological benefits, attracting insects and enriching soil, so gradual decomposition represents success rather than failure. Simply maintain overall structure through regular additions.

Monitoring and Documentation

Keep simple records of roost box usage. Note when you first observe birds entering boxes each fall, maximum numbers using boxes (observable during morning exits), and species identifications when possible. These records help assess which box designs and locations work best, informing future improvements.

During severe weather, check that entrance holes haven’t become blocked by snow or ice accumulation. A simple inspection can prevent birds from being unable to access shelter when they need it most.

Regional Adaptations

Optimal winter shelter strategies vary by region based on local climate conditions and bird species present.

Northern Regions (USDA Zones 3-5)

Northern winters with sustained subzero temperatures and deep snow require maximum emphasis on wind protection and insulation. Roost boxes in these regions benefit from extra-thick walls (1 inch rather than 3/4 inch) and strategic placement in sheltered locations rather than exposed sites.

Evergreen plantings prove absolutely essential in northern regions, dense coniferous cover literally determines survival during arctic outbreaks. Prioritize native spruces, pines, and firs adapted to local conditions.

Moderate Winter Regions (USDA Zones 6-7)

Moderate regions support highest diversity of overwintering species, requiring varied shelter types supporting different ecological niches. Combine roost boxes for cavity nesters, brush piles for ground-dwelling species, and mixed evergreen/deciduous plantings creating diverse microhabitats.

Freeze-thaw cycles in moderate zones create different challenges than sustained cold. Ensure roost box drainage so meltwater doesn’t accumulate, and position boxes where southern exposure provides warming during sunny winter days.

Mild Winter Regions (USDA Zones 8+)

Southern and coastal regions face occasional hard freezes rather than sustained extreme cold. Emergency shelter becomes critical during these infrequent but potentially deadly events when birds haven’t developed the physiological adaptations northern birds maintain year-round.

Evergreen shelter proves valuable even in mild regions, providing protection from winter rainstorms and refuge during the occasional cold snap. Native hollies, magnolias, and southern pines create appropriate year-round shelter for southern bird communities.

Conclusion: Integrating Shelter Into Comprehensive Winter Habitat

Effective winter shelter combines multiple approaches, roost boxes, brush piles, evergreen plantings, and natural features, into cohesive systems supporting diverse species through winter’s challenges.

Start by assessing current shelter availability in your landscape. Do mature evergreens provide natural shelter? Are dead trees or dense shrubs present? What gaps need filling? Prioritize interventions providing maximum benefit for effort invested.

For most properties, this means building or installing 1-2 roost boxes in strategic locations, creating at least one substantial brush pile, and beginning a long-term evergreen planting program that will provide increasing benefits as trees mature.

Remember that winter shelter preparation spans all seasons. Fall represents the critical implementation period, but planning and construction can occur year-round. The roost box you build in July will serve birds through the following winter and many winters after.
